Abbeygate Walk is in Bangor On Dee, Wrexham and in Wrexham district. LL13 0BA is located in the Bangor Is-y-Coed elect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Clwyd South.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Safety

Is Abbeygate Walk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Abbeygate Walk was 22.3 per 1,000 residents, which is 35.5% lower than the Bangor Is-y-Coed average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Abbeygate Walk has the 5th lowest crime rate of 21 local areas in Bangor Is-y-Coed and the 64th lowest crime rate of 413 local areas in Wrexham .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 18.6 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-60.0%.
